BTS Grammy Nomination Report Still To Be Confirmed

The main claim is that BTS decided not to submit any music for consideration at the 2027 Grammys.

In the annual process of submitting recordings to the Recording Academy, artists and record labels typically decide which eligible recordings to submit. However, the details of those submissions are not always immediately public, and a non-appearance in a category doesn’t necessarily mean an artist has turned down the awards.

Debate Rages Over Asian Pop Category

The controversy is about the creation of a distinct category for Asian pop music.

Supporters might contend such a category could increase recognition for artists from South Korea, Japan, China, India, the Philippines, Thailand, Indonesia and other Asian music markets. Thanks to global streaming, Asian pop has become more visible, with international audiences flocking to artists from the region who sell out major venues.

Fans Talk Recognition and Separation

The debate has apparently split the fans.

Some think that a particular Asian pop category could give more chances to artists who have historically been overlooked by Western award institutions. Others have argued that globally successful artists should be competing in established pop, dance, rap, rock and general-field categories rather than being grouped largely on the basis of geography.

BTS Has an Impressive Grammy Record

BTS has played a significant role in the global expansion of Korean pop music.

The group has gotten multiple Grammy nominations, and has even performed at the ceremony, helping to shine more of a light on K-pop in the American music industry. For all of their worldwide sales, streaming records, and armies of fans, BTS has yet to win a Grammy, as far as I can find in confirmed historical records.
